If you look at the way good teams have guys who work together as a team instead of standing around watching the stars heave up pathetic threes, those guys would’ve contributed as great support players.Tim Miles main reason for his demise is kids leaving the program. It happens more often now in basketball, but man there have been a ton for him. I didn't include Jake Hammond, Jack McVeigh, Nathan Hawkins or Nick Fuller as they weren't B10 caliber kids.
Terran Petteway - for some reason thought he would get drafted and didn't
Walter Pitchford - left/quit after Jr year
Deverell Biggs - transferred. Avg 12 ppg at Tx Southern
Tarin Smith - transferred. Avg 8 ppg at Uconn this year
Andrew White - transferred. Avg 19 ppg and 5 reb for Syracuse. All-ACC player
Michael Jacobson - transferred. Avg 12 ppg and 6 reb for Iowa State this year
Ed Morrow - transferred. Avg 5 ppg and 4 reb for Marquette this year. Avg 9 ppg and 8 rpg for us as a soph
Bakari Evelyn - transferred. Avg 11 ppg at Valpo his two years there
Jordy Tshimanga - transferred. Avg 5 ppg and 4 reb for us
Jeriah Horne - transferred. Avg 9 ppg 4 reb for Tulsa this year. Shooting 41% from 3P
